Letter: The death of James Bulger; imprisonment of young offenders; causes of criminality

Mr Andrew Rutherford
Friday 19 February 1993 00:02 GMT
Comments

Sir: Your cogent analysis of the policy choices regarding persistent young offenders (leading article, 17 February) reminded me of the words of Scott Matheson, a former governor of the state of Utah. I asked him why, as one-time prosecutor, he had in 1983 closed the state's 'Youth Development Center' and converted the buildings into a community college. He replied that he used to see such places as part of the answer to youth crime. He had come to see them as being part of the crime problem.
